"Maybe you’ve walked by Iona and thought, “Hey, there’s another normal bar.” If so, you were only sort of right. From the outside, this place looks like a generic pub - but once you’re inside, you’ll feel like you’re in a small English town where people go to bed early and wear lots of plaid. This place is dark, with brick walls and little knick-knacks lying around, and if you head out back, you’ll find an outdoor space that’s roughly the size of the bar itself. There’s ping-pong out there as well as a bunch of tables, and you can sit beneath the shade of a big tree and appreciate the fact this place isn’t as busy as most other Williamsburg bars." - Bryan Kim
